A built-in washer dryer (also known as a laundry centre) is a single cupboard which houses a washer and a clothesdryer. They are common in apartments, RVs, and even tiny homes.

Washer dryer combo machines have many advantages over separate appliances. They are simple to set up and space-saving as well as energy efficient. However, they do have disadvantages too.

The primary benefit of a washer-dryer combination is that it can save space in your home, as it does not require two separate appliances. Having a single appliance reduces the amount of space that your laundry occupies and allows you to utilize the existing hookups for your utility. A washer/dryer combination does not perform as well as standalone machines in washing and drying clothes. Washer-dryer combos typically have lower fill weight capacities and lower energy efficiency ratings than standalone machines. In addition, many models don't allow you to run both the washer and dryer at the same time, which is a key benefit of having separate appliances.

A combo washer and dryer usually has a smaller footprint than freestanding units and can fit in spaces such as under cabinets or kitchen islands. They are usually front loading and come in a range of sizes. However, they come with only a few features and capabilities. Models that have an efficient spin speed will help your laundry dry faster and reduce wrinkles. Energy Efficiency

The laundry room is one of the most demanding rooms in the house. In the year 2000, American households used approximately 10 billion kilowatt hours to wash their laundry and 60 billion kilowatt hours to dry it. That's a lot of resources that could be better put towards other purposes. Modern, efficient washers and drying equipment are reducing the cost to do laundry and make it a less expensive chore and less burdensome on the earth.

If you're thinking of purchasing a washer/dryer combo, it is important to choose one that is an ENERGY STAR(r) model that adheres to strict energy efficiency standards without compromising performance. ENERGY STAR appliances will help you cut your energy costs while also reducing greenhouse gas emissions.

There are numerous energy-efficient dryer/washer combinations available. However their capacities and features are different. Look for models that have a high spin speed to get rid of water and stop drying too much. These machines consume less water and will reduce your water and electricity costs.

Avoiding high temperature settings is another way to minimize the impact of your laundry on the environment. Warmer temperatures use more energy and cause your clothes to shrink. Additionally, always wash your clothes with cold water and dry if you can.

Maintain your dryer and washer clean. Cleaning the lint filters regularly will increase the efficiency of your appliance and allow for better circulation of cool and hot air.

Noise

Dryers and washing machines are vibrating when they're running. This can result in them becoming more louder in a small space particularly if there are other appliances and furniture in the room. There are fortunately, tried and tested soundproofing techniques which can cut down on noise.

One common source of noise is metal items such as buttons or zippers that rattle in the dryer when it spins. This can happen when they're not properly secured in the clothes and could occur if there are loose items that were left behind from previous loads. Verifying that there aren't any items in the dryer tub can help reduce this sound.

Another source of excess noise is the vibration created by the centrifugal force that turns the dryer drum during the drying cycle. This can be reduced by placing an anti-vibration pad or a similar product underneath the dryer and washer. These pads separate the machines from the floor and absorb a lot of the noise that is generated by the structure.

In addition to these products for structural noise reduction You can also install an absorbent curtain to the door of the laundry room. A thick curtain will help cut down on airborne noise that passes through the door as well as other walls in the home. By adding a layer of foam insulation around the dryer door will also help in reducing noise and prevent loss of heat.

Washers and dryers are usually placed on hard surfaces such as tile or wood floors which increase the noise they produce during their operations.
